Any other information on results incl. tables

Preparation FAT 20 035/A was found to be practically non irritant when applied to the rabbit eye mucosa. Minimal transient conjunctival reaction was noted 1 and 6 hours following instillation. After 24 hours all findings were negative in 2/3 unrinsed and 1/3 rinsed eyes.

Executive summary:

A study was performed to determine the eye irritation potential of FAT 20035/A on rabbits. Test method was followed as described in the "Appraisal of the Safety of Chemicals in Foods, Drugs and Cosmetics" (1959) of the US Association of Food and Drug Officials (AFDO). The substance was tested on 6 rabbits of the Russian breed. Amounts of 0.l g of the test substance were introduced into the conjunctival sac of the left eye with a spatula . After application, the eyelids were held open for a few seconds. The right eye was left untreated and served as a control. The eyes of 3 animals were rinsed 1 minute after application with physiologic saline. The reactions were appraised with a slit lamp after 1 and 6 hours; 1; 2; 3 and 7 days on the basis of "Appraisal of the Safety of Chemicals in Foods, Drugs and Cosmetics" (1959) of the AFDO. Preparation FAT 20035/A was found to be practically non-irritant when applied to the rabbit eye mucosa. Minimal transient conjunctival reaction was noted 1 and 6 hours following instillation. After 24 hours all findings were negative in 2/3 unrinsed and 1/3 rinsed eyes. It can be concluded that FAT 20035/A is practically non irritant when applied to the rabbit eye mucosa.
